Transaction f70564b31ad4bc9617af73fcdda0dcd5ceb12abbec6b34df907a418ef3093fa8

2 Input
1 Outputs
  • f70564b31ad4bc9617af73fcdda0dcd5ceb12abbec6b34df907a418ef3093fa8:0
  • value  451886
    address  bc1q693acve3avzclclqcc4f974hcgx9y6k2eaf9de